**It 's more than a career, it's a calling** WI-SSM Health St. Clare Hospital - Baraboo **Worker Type:** Regular **Job Highlights:** **Department:** Emergency Department **Location:** SSM Health St. Clare 707 14th St Baraboo, WI 53913 **Position Details** * **Weekly Hours:** Full-time; scheduled 36 hours a week * **Schedule:** Nights * **Hours:** 7pm-7am * **Weekend Rotation:** Every 3rd weekend * **Preferred qualifications:** Patient care experience; preferably in a Hospital or Emergency Room setting **Job Summary:** Provides direct and/or indirect duties necessary to provide quality patient care. **Job Responsibilities and Requirements:** P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ES * Assists in collection of labs, coordinating patient flow with radiology to assist with turn around times. Performs visual acuity. * Responds to patients' requests for assistance and answers call lights promptly. Assists with transfer and transportation of patients. Assists the Registered Nurse with the taking and/or recording of patient's temperature, pulse, respiration, blood pressure, weight and fluid status and bedside glucose and notifies Registered Nurse of significant findings. Assists physicians by placing calls to other physicians as needed. Assists provider with gynecology exams and specimen collection. Collects voided urine samples. Turns over rooms by cleaning and restocking. * Obtains EKG’s for patients in emergent/urgent situations and as able. * Performs messenger service and delivers equipment to departments. Orders and stocks supplies as needed. Performs routine cleaning duties. * Answers phones, takes and relays messages. * Works in a constant state of alertness and safe manner. * Performs other duties as assigned.
